Minimum 60cm waste height query

My parents have just ordered a new Bosch washing machine, I've had a read of the online manual and it stated that the nozzle should be a minimum height of 60cm from ground level for adequate drainage ( presumably ) . I have measured the current nozzle height ( plumbing under the sink ) and it is 50cm from floor level, I have attempted to purchase an angled nozzle to bring the height up but am not having much success. I need 40mm diameter and all I can find are the standard nozzles which won't give me increased height. Any suggestions please of where I can get a 40mm angled nozzle and if 50cm from floor drainage would cause problems thanks

Hello Wayne. I wouldn't worry about it. Just make sure the drain hose isn't pushed too far down and it will probably work OK. The drain hose needs to be pushed through the shepherds crook that should come with the machine. You need about 5 or 6 inches of the end of the drain hose at most to stick out from the hook. Just enough to push into the standpipe so it won't fall out. If you push it too far into the standpipe water will siphon out.

If you have problems you might have to extend the pipe but if your previous washing machine worked ok any new when ought to.
